Abstract
Conferencing system and methods for facilitating conferencing sessions in an environment using virtual assistant systems and artificial intelligence algorithms are disclosed. Virtual assistant systems may be integrated into devices of the conferencing system in order to enable higher quality experiences with the virtual assistant by providing improved audio and visual feedback. The conferencing system can provide improved control, configuration, and interaction with the devices of the conferencing system through use of artificial intelligence algorithm that processes voice commands and characteristics of the environment and conferencing sessions, which can result in better system performance and increased user satisfaction.
